The Rock National Boys team is the SIAA State Champion for the 5th time in school history after a 58-47 win in the state title game over DME Academy on Saturday evening. The Lions were led by a breakout performance by 2025 wing Austin Leslie, as he made 5 of 6 3-point field goals and...

Despite sitting out 16 games this season with a sprained MCL, RJ Jones was named 2024 SIAA Player of the Year. Jones led The Rock in scoring this season with 16.6 points per game and 7.3 rebounds per game. He shot 57.5% from the field and an amazing 50% from 3-point range. Since Jones returned...
